The Zend PHP II: Higher Structures advanced training course is designed to expand a beginning programmer’s understanding of the PHP language. This intermediate-level course builds upon knowledge gained in PHP I: Foundations. It utilises a hands-on approach with numerous examples and practical exercises, as well as a key development project, to enhance learning. You will also have the opportunity to use the Zend Studio IDE (Integrated Development Environment) to continue honing your coding skills utilising best practices and effective tools.

Recommended for:


As an official Zend Training Center, this course continues where PHP I: Foundations leaves off, and is designed for novice PHP developers who want to further advance their skills in the PHP language and already know the basics of PHP syntax, language constructs, and web site functionality.

Course outline:


Day 1

Lesson

Description

1

PHP Language Concepts

Scope, Globals, Working with Files, Advanced Variable Usage and Array Manipulation and References

2

Configuring PHP:

PHP.INI configuration considerations

Day 2

Lesson

Description

1

Regular Expressions

Using Perl-Compatible Regular Expressions in PHP applications

2

PHP and OOP Concepts

Principles of Object Oriented Programming and Design Access Modifiers, Abstract Classes and Interfaces and more

3

Building Applications

Debugging, Security and Validation

Day 3

Lesson

Description

1

PHP Web Fundamentals

Server Communication, Sessions & Cookies, Working with Forms and Form Validation, Email, HTTP Headers and Buffers & Caches

2

PHP Database Basics

Introduction to manipulating database contents using PHP; PDO

3

PHP Application Essentials

Best Approaches to Creating Applications and Course project
